UCL Final: Super Eagles Legends Split Over Arsenal vs PSG Battle

According to a report by The Punch on Saturday, May 30, 2026, former Super Eagles stars have split along nostalgic lines ahead of Saturday’s titanic UEFA Champions League final between Paris Saint-Germain and Arsenal at the Puskás Aréna in Budapest.

While Jay-Jay Okocha and Godwin Okpara are firmly backing PSG to retain their crown, Arsenal legend Nwankwo Kanu and Tajudeen Disu are tipping the Gunners for a historic victory.

Okpara, who won the French League Cup during his two-season stint with the Parisians, believes manager Luis Enrique has transformed PSG into a cohesive unit built on teamwork rather than individual egos.

He noted that when comparing both squads position by position, the French champions possess superior quality.

Okocha, another former PSG star, echoed this confidence, recalling how effortlessly the team dismantled Inter Milan to capture the trophy last season.

On the other hand, Arsenal legend Nwankwo Kanu believes the newly crowned Premier League champions are unstoppable.

Highlighting Arsenal’s first Champions League final appearance in 20 years, the former Arsenal and Inter Milan forward pointed out that Mikel Arteta’s men have maintained an incredible unbeaten run in Europe this season.

He stressed that just as Arsenal overtook Manchester City domestically, they are mentally equipped to dethrone PSG tonight.

Former defender Tajudeen Disu also backed the London side, acknowledging that while conquering the defending champions will be tough, tactical discipline will secure Arsenal’s first-ever Champions League trophy.
